To keep your Weber
®
gas grill performing as safely and
efficiently as on day one, we strongly recommend that you
inspect and clean the spider/insect screens and burner
tubes at least once a year. Below is important information
about these two areas of the grill that should undergo
annual maintenance.
If you observe an incorrect ame pattern or blocked
burner ports, proceed to the “BURNER TUBE
CLEANING OR REPLACEMENT” instructions on the
following pages.

SPIDER/INSECT SCREENS
The combustion air openings of the burner tubes (5) are
tted with stainless steel screens to help prevent spiders
and other insects from spinning webs and building nests
inside the venturi section (6) of the burner tubes. These
nests can obstruct the normal gas ow, and can cause gas
to ow back out of the combustion air openings (7). This
could result in a re in and around the burner valves, under
the control panel, causing serious damage to your grill.

BURNER TUBE PORTS
Over time, from repeated use of the grill, the burner
tube ports will become dirty. Blocked and dirty ports can
restrict full gas ow. Following are ways to determine
whether burner tubes are dirty or blocked.
